It feels more common because 1) There was a sequel game made that messed with the typical cycle, and 2) The localizations started very delayed and have slowly caught up. It's not yearly. It just feels like it for now. Really we're still recovering from the awkwardness that was Tales of Graces on originally-not-a-Playstation. Its original Wii release was 2009 but we didn't see it in NA for over 3 years. I do think part of the problem is the different art direction they decided to take after Vesperia. Instead of going traditional cell-shaded look of Vesperia, Grace/Xillia/Zesitira/Berseria have their unique (and weird) looking artstyle approach. The problem is that it's very controversial, and look so washed out compared to colorful style of Vesperia.
